    Default Jozy and The General called into USMNT

    Jozy and Michael were called in today for the US's pair of friendlies next Friday at Cuba and vs. New Zealand in Washington the following Tuesday. Hopefully they come back in good shape and ready for big match the following weekend at the Impact.
